Damascus Bar (280×50×3–4 mm) – Spider Web Mosaic Pattern – 1095 & 15N20 – Knife Making Billet

Our Spider Web Mosaic Damascus Bar (280×50×3–4 mm) is a hand-forged damascus billet, which is made from 1095 and 15N20 steel. Created from approx. 500–600 layers, this billet delivers a bold, organic web-pattern structure with excellent contrast. Etched, annealed, and ready for forging or stock-removal knife making, it offers both visual appeal and reliable performance for custom blade smiths.


Etched Spider Web Mosaic Pattern – Annealed – Ready for Forging or Stock Removal

This Spider Web Mosaic Damascus Bar is fully annealed for easy machining or forging. The etched pattern highlights fine, intersecting grain lines that mimic a natural web, making it ideal for makers who want a distinctive look without compromising steel quality.


Key Specifications

Material: High-Carbon 1095 & Nickel Alloy 15N20

Pattern: Spider Web (acid-etched, hand-forged)

Layer Count: Approximately 500–600 layers

Length: 280 mm

Width: 50 mm

Thickness Options: 3 mm (~350 g) | 4 mm (~460 g)

Condition: Annealed and un-tempered – ready to shape or grind

Estimated Hardness (after heat treatment): 58–60 HRC

Etching Note: Spider Web etch shows fine, intersecting grain lines that mimic a web structure. Pattern contrast may soften after forging — a quick re-etch brings it back sharply.

Heat Treatment Recommendation

To achieve optimal results for this 1095 × 15N20 Damascus billet:

  1. Normalize: Heat to ~870 °C (1600 °F); air cool three times.
  2. Austenitize: ~800 °C (1475 °F) and soak briefly.
  3. Quench: Warm oil quench (~60 °C / 140 °F).
  4. Temper: Two to three cycles at 200–205 °C (390–400 °F) for one hour each.

This treatment produces a balanced hardness around 58–60 HRC with good toughness and edge stability.
